With a growing interest the LCM processes are investigated in aeronautical industry. The Non Crimp Fabrics (NCF) have demonstrated their ability to be used in the manufacturing of such semi-products called preforms for structural parts. But their industrialisation brings new problems m comparison with the classical Hand Lay-Up of pre-impregnated materials. We are here analysing the kinds of specific deformation modes of NCF which occur on experimental preforms for structural composites parts for helicopters. On a representative Z-profile, we analyse capabilities of a simulation tool of draping. In order to assess the reliability of the results we proceeded to an experimental measurement study with a Preform Measurement System in use by Eurocopter Group. The comparison between the experimental orientation of fibres and the one simulated gave interesting results about the important parameter to be taken into account for the forming of the NCF.
